Output 8515c86f54c4ddd13b1e7c66a7823714dbc2337d76b6f2bfc01827cbb8d10dee:1

value
2100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27146b292b385ea9c46c8ac8187be86ba4dd484a OP_EQUAL
address
35FejjXrduggayuDzNGpig2qdkX7j9Ccda
transaction
8515c86f54c4ddd13b1e7c66a7823714dbc2337d76b6f2bfc01827cbb8d10dee
spent
true